"Dr. FedEd" Shawn McCoy

President & Director of National Development

Shawn McCoy has over 39 years of experience in the financial services industry, starting his career with MetLife in Carrollton, Texas, where he worked with Federal employees. He has held roles in management, group sales, compliance, and wholesaling and has delivered public seminars on Federal employee benefits, financial and investment topics nationwide.

For the past 17 years, Shawn has conducted over 1,500 briefings across the U.S and the world, educating over 40,000 Federal employees on retirement, life, health, and other government benefits. He also collaborates with local financial advisors to enhance their understanding of Federal benefits programs. As a former registered representative, Shawn held Series 7, 63, 24, and 65 licenses.
